Before Any Design Work Began, We Spent Time Understanding the Market.
Launching a website without research is guesswork. Before a single page was designed or a single word was written, we took time to understand the competitive landscape, the search behavior of local customers, and what the site needed to accomplish to be genuinely useful in this market.
Market Benchmarking
Reviewed the websites of top-ranking fence companies in Pennsylvania to understand how they were structured, which pages they had built out, and where there were opportunities a new entrant could realistically target.
Search Mapping
Used Ahrefs, SEMrush, Mangools, and Moz to identify what potential customers across Montgomery, Bucks, and Chester Counties were actually searching for, mapping those terms to specific pages on the site.
Demand Analysis
Looked at which service and county combinations competitors were targeting well and which they were not. That analysis directly shaped which pages got built and how they were structured.
Conversion Pathways
Studied how established local service websites were turning visitors into inquiries, examining where they placed contact forms, how they used calls to action, and what made their contact pathways easy to use.
Semantic Architecture
Before writing any content, we mapped out how all pages would connect to each other. This internal structure helps search engines understand the site as a whole, not just as a collection of individual pages.
Funnel Setup
Planned where and how potential customers would be guided toward making contact throughout the site, ensuring the lead capture system would work across all pages, not just the contact page.
36 Pages, Each with a Specific Purpose and a Specific Audience.
Small business websites that launch with only a handful of general pages rarely perform well in competitive local markets. Search engines respond to specificity. A single services page covering everything a business offers cannot realistically compete against a competitor who has a dedicated, well-optimized page for each individual service in each area they cover. This site was built with that in mind. Every page had a defined role: a specific service, a specific location, or a specific type of customer it was intended to reach.

The Result: A Growth Machine
Most businesses in this position spend their first year online with a basic five-page website and very little visibility. This one launched with the kind of digital foundation that typically takes years to build.
Local Search Coverage
Individual pages for every service, every material type, and all three target counties give the business specific, relevant coverage across the searches that bring in real customers.
Site-Wide Lead Gen
HubSpot CRM connected throughout the site means potential customers can make contact from any page, not just the contact page. Every visit has a clear path to an inquiry.
Solid Tech Foundation
Schema markup, sitemaps, canonical configuration, Core Web Vitals, Google Analytics, and Search Console all in place from launch, so the site was ready for search engines on day one.
Room to Grow
The site architecture supports future expansion. New service areas, additional materials, and seasonal content can all be added without disrupting what is already working.
